Fargo Village

Fargo Village is a creative quarter on Far Gosford Street. The artistic re-purposed space was designed exclusively for creative, independent businesses and has since become a hub of independent businesses.

From a craft brewery, vegan shopping, and a dedicated street food hall, it’s a must-visit spot for students. And that’s not all; it’s also home to various events, including open jam sessions, makers markets, and so much more. So, if you’re looking for a spot to eat, drink, shop & enjoy, FarGo is for you.

Herbert Art Gallery

Art lovers, this one is for you! Another gem within walking distance of City Village, Herbert Art Gallery is filled with culture, modern art exhibitions and local history. You could easily spend hours enjoying the attractions. We recommend taking a look at the latest; ‘After the end of history: British Working Class Photography 1989-2024’ exhibition. Entry is typically free, with occasional fees for specific exhibitions.

Belgrade Theatre

Less than five minutes away if you are living at City Village, Belgrade Theatre is a must visit to watch a show.  Dating back to 1959, it is known as the largest theatre in the city with shows including: Grease, The Rocky Horror Show and more. Dhillons Brewery

Based on Hales Industrial estate, enjoy a brewery tour at Dhillons Brewery, learn about the brewing process and enjoy freshly brewed beers. A great spot to unwind, chat with friends, and appreciate the art of brewing.
